SAMBA服务实例
作者 佚名技术
来源 Linux系统
浏览
发布时间 2012-04-13
用户信息的工具用法,比如 用finger和id来查看用户信息,主要是看用户是否添加正确;比如;请参考《Linux 用户(User)查询篇》
[root@localhost ~]# id linuxsir [root@localhost ~]# finger linuxsir 1.3.3 添加samba用户,并设置密码; 我们用的方法是先添加用户,但添加的这些用户都是虚拟用户,这些用户是不能通过SHELL登录系统的;另外值得注意的是系统用户密码和Samba用户的密码是不同的.如果您设置了系统用户能登入SHELL,可以设置用户的Samba密码和系统用户通过SHELL登录的密码不同. 我们通过smbpasswd 来添加Samba用户,并设置密码.原理是通过读取/etc/passwd文件中存在的用户名.
[root@localhost sir01]# smbpasswd -a linuxsir New SMB password: 注:在这里添加Samba用户linuxsir的密码; Retype new SMB password: 注:再输入一次; 用同样的方法来添加 sir01、sir02、sir03、sir04的密码; 1.3.4 配置相关目录的权限和归属; [root@cuc03 ~]# chmod 755 /opt/linux [root@cuc03 ~]# chown linuxsir:linuxsir /opt/linuxsir [root@cuc03 ~]# cd /opt/linuxsir [root@cuc03 ~]# chmod 2770 sir0* [root@cuc03 ~]# chown sir01.linuxsir sir01 [root@cuc03 ~]# chown sir02.linuxsir sir02 [root@cuc03 ~]# chown sir03.linuxsir sir03 [root@cuc03 ~]# chown sir04.linuxsir sir04 [root@cuc03 ~]# chown linuxsir.sir0104 sir0104rw [root@cuc03 ~]# chown linuxsir.linuxsir sirshare [root@cuc03 ~]# chmod 755 sirshare [root@cuc03 ~]# chown linuxsir:linuxsir sirallrw [root@cuc03 ~]# chmod 3777 sirallrw 1.4 修改Samba配置文件 smb.conf; 配置文件如下,修改/etc/samba/smb.conf后,不要忘记重启smbd和nmbd服务器; [global] workgroup = LINUXSIR netbios name = LinuxSir server string = Linux Samba Test Server security = share [linuxsir] comment = linuxsiradmin path = /opt/linuxsir/ create mask = 0664
#create mask是用户创建文件时的权限掩码;对用户来可读可写,对用户组可读可写,对其它用户可读; directory mask = 0775 #directory mask 是用来设置用户创建目录时的权限掩码,意思是对于用户和用户组可读可写,对其它用户可读可执行; writeable = yes valid users = linuxsir browseable = yes [sirshare] path = /opt/linuxsir/sirshare writeable = yes browseable = yes guest ok = yes [sirallrw] path = /opt/linuxsir/sirallrw writeable = yes browseable = yes guest ok = yes [sir0104rw] comment = sir0104rw path = /opt/linuxsir/sir0104rw create mask = 0664 directory mask = 0775 writeable = yes valid users = linuxsir,@sir0104 #@sir0104是用户组; browseable = yes [sir01] comment = sir01 path = /opt/linuxsir/sir01 create mask = 0664 directory mask = 0775 writeable = yes valid users = sir01,@linuxsir browseable = yes [sir02] comment = sir02 path = /opt/linuxsir/sir02 create mask = 0664 directory mask = 0775 writeable = yes valid users = sir02,@linuxsir browseable = yes [sir03] comment = sir03 path = /opt/linuxsir/sir03 create mask = 0664 directory mask = 07 |
||
凌众科技专业提供服务器租用、服务器托管、企业邮局、虚拟主机等服务,公司网站:http://www.lingzhong.cn 为了给广大客户了解更多的技术信息,本技术文章收集来源于网络,凌众科技尊重文章作者的版权,如果有涉及你的版权有必要删除你的文章,请和我们联系。以上信息与文章正文是不可分割的一部分,如果您要转载本文章,请保留以上信息,谢谢! |
你可能对下面的文章感兴趣
上一篇: openssh安装下一篇: 轻松学习Linux之认识Shell
关于SAMBA服务实例的所有评论